Traffic Advisory: County Line Road between Vista Parkway and Bonnell Avenue
On Tuesday, January 6, a contractor will be removing large trees on private property on the west side of E. County Line Road just
north of Vista Parkway.Motorists can expect delays and lane changes and are urged to pay close attention to the lanes shifting in both directions. Traffic control signage and flaggers will be on site. Please reduce speeds, and if possible, avoid the work area.
For more information about this project, please call 303-926-2877.

Seeking a Street Maintenance Technician I/II
The Streets Maintenance Technician positions provide a variety of unskilled, semi-skilled, and skilled laboring tasks in support of the operation and maintenance of
Town roadways, rights of ways, signage, and other Town infrastructure. Full-time:
Salary Range Maintenance Tech I
$19.58 – $22.62
Salary Range Maintenance Tech II
$22.63 – $26.14

Town Receives National Award
The National Association of Town Watch presented the Erie Police Department with an award recognizing the outstanding participation in ‘America’s Night Out Against Crime’ on August
4, 2020. Due to the pandemic, rather than hosting a traditional cook-out, the Police Department organized a ‘Police Popsicle Parade’ event. Along the parade route, officers, firefighters, emergency medical service, and Waste Connections met briefly with residents at nine local parks and maintained 6 feet of social distance while wearing masks.-
